A p-n junction diode is forward biased when:

AThe p-side is at higher potential than the n-side of the chip
BThe n-side is at higher potential than the p-side strongly
CBoth p and n are kept at the same potential always here
DNo external voltage is applied to the diode at any point
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: A. The p-side is at higher potential than the n-side of the chip
Forward bias: p-side connected to the positive terminal (higher potential than n-side); current flows.
